[prev in list] [next in list] [prev in thread] [next in thread] 

List:       kde-commits
Subject:    bugs/2.23/skin
From:       Rainer Endres <endres () physos ! org>
Date:       2007-06-08 19:08:04
Message-ID: 1181329684.666226.10663.nullmailer () svn ! kde ! org
[Download RAW message or body]

SVN commit 673011 by endres:


        Far from finished, but a good start.



 M  +354 -26   global.css  


--- trunk/bugs/2.23/skin/global.css #673010:673011
@@ -3,6 +3,10 @@
  * The rules you put here override rules in that stylesheet.
  */
 
+/*
+** HTML elements
+*/
+
 body {
        margin: 0px; 
        padding: 0px;
@@ -12,6 +16,156 @@
        background-color:#ffffff;
 }
 
+
+/*
+** HTML Tags
+*/
+
+h1, h2, h3, h4
+{
+    padding: 0;
+    text-align: left;
+    font-weight: bold;
+    color: #f7800a ;
+    background: transparent;
+}
+h1 {
+    margin: 0 0 0.3em 0;
+    font-size: 1.7em;
+}
+h2, h3, h4 {
+    margin: 1.3em 0 0 0.3em
+}
+
+h2 {
+    font-size: 1.5em;
+}
+
+h3 {
+    font-size: 1.4em;
+}
+
+h4 {
+    font-size: 1.3em;
+}
+
+h5 {
+    font-size: 1.2em;
+}
+
+a:link {
+    padding-bottom: 0;
+    text-decoration: none;
+    linkcolor: #0057ae ;
+}
+
+a:visited {
+    padding-bottom: 0;
+    text-decoration: none;
+    linkcolor: #644A9B ;
+}
+
+
+a[href]:hover {
+    text-decoration: underline;
+}
+
+hr {
+    margin: 0.3em 1em 0.3em 1em;
+    height: 1px;
+    border: #dddddd, dashed;
+    border-width: 0 0 1px 0;
+}
+
+pre {
+    display: block;
+    margin: 0.3em;
+    padding: 0.3em;
+    font-size: 1em;
+    color: #000000 ;
+    background: #f9f9f9 ;
+    border( #2f6fab, dashed ;
+    border-width: 1px;
+    overflow: auto;
+    line-height: 1.1em;
+}
+
+input, textarea, select {
+    margin: 0.2em;
+    padding: 0.1em;
+    color: #888888 ;
+    background: #ffffff ;
+    border: 1px solid;
+}
+
+blockquote {
+    margin: 0.3em;
+    padding-left: 2.5em;
+    background: transparent;
+}
+
+del {
+    color: #800000 ) ?>
+    text-decoration: line-through;
+}
+
+dt {
+    font-weight: bold;
+    font-size: 1.05em;
+    color: #0057ae ;
+}
+
+dd {
+    margin-left: 1em;
+}
+
+p {
+    margin-top: 0.5em;
+    margin-bottom: 0.9em;
+    text-align: justify;
+}
+fieldset {
+    border: #cccccc, 1px solid;
+}
+
+li {
+    text-align: left;
+}
+
+fieldset {
+    margin-bottom: 1em;
+    padding: .5em;
+}
+
+form {
+    margin: 0;
+    padding: 0;
+}
+
+hr {
+    height: 1px;
+    border: #888888, 1px solid;
+    background: #888888 ;
+    margin: 0.5em 0 0.5em 0 ;
+}
+
+img {
+    border: 0;
+}
+table {
+    border-collapse: collapse;
+    font-size: 1em;
+}
+th {
+    text-align: left;
+    padding-right: 1em;
+    border: #cccccc, solid;
+    border-width: 0 0 3px 0;
+}
+
+
+
+
 #header_container {
   width:100%;
   color:#535353;
@@ -51,33 +205,187 @@
 }
 
 
+#header_bottom, #header_bottom_sub {
+    margin: 0 auto;
+    padding: 0.1em 0em 0.3em 0;
+    min-width: 60em;
+    max-width: 90%;
+    vertical-align: middle;
+    text-align: right;
+    background: #eeeeee;
+}
 
+#location, #subtitle_wrapper {
+    padding: 0 0 0 1.5em;
+    text-align: left;
+    line-height: normal;
+    font-size: 1.1em;
+    font-weight:bold;
+    float: left;
+}
 
+#location ul, #subtitle_wrapper ul {
+    display: inline;
+    margin: 0;
+    padding: 0;
+    list-style: none;
+}
 
+#location ul li, #subtitle_wrapper ul li {
+    display: inline;
+    white-space : nowrap;
+    margin: 0;
+    padding: 0 1em 0 0;
+}
 
+#menu, #information_wrapper {
+    margin: 0 1.5em 0 0;
+    text-align: right;
+    line-height: normal;
+    font-size: 1.1em;
+    font-weight: bold;
+}
 
+#menu ul, #information_wrapper ul {
+    display: inline;
+    list-style: none;
+    margin: 0;
+    padding: 0;
+    text-align: right;
+}
 
+#menu ul li, #information_wrapper ul li {
+    display: inline;
+    white-space : nowrap;
+    margin: 0;
+    padding: 0 0 0 1em;
+    text-align: right;
+}
 
+.here a:link, .here a:visited {
+    text-decoration:underline;
+}
 
+.here ul a:link, .here ul a:visited {
+    text-decoration:none;
+}
 
+#menu ul li a {
+    font-weight: bold;
+}
 
+#header_bottom_sub { 
+    background-color: #0057ae;
+    color: #ffffff;
+}
 
+/*
+** Content
+*/
 
-/* ************************************************************************* */
+#content {
+    width: 100%;
+}
 
+#main {
+    /* padding in px not ex because IE messes up 100% width tables otherwise */
+    padding: 10px;
+    text-align: left;
+}
 
-#head {
-  background: url(img/top.jpg) no-repeat;
-/*        width: 770px; */
-       width: 90%;
-       height: 52px;
-       padding: 0px;
-       margin: 0 auto;
-       line-height: 52px;
-       vertical-align: center;
-       color: #ffffff;
+#body_wrapper {
+    margin: 0 auto;
+    min-width: 70em;
+    max-width: 90%;
+    border: #dddddd solid;
+    border-width: 0 0 0 1px;
+
 }
 
+#body {
+    float: left;
+    margin: 0;
+    padding: 0;
+    min-height: 40em;
+    min-width: 70em;
+}
+
+#right {
+    float: right;
+    margin: 0;
+    padding: 0;
+    width: 75%;
+}
+
+/*
+** Left Menu
+*/
+
+#left {
+    float: left;
+    margin: 0;
+    margin-right: 2%;
+    padding: 0;
+    width: 23%;
+}
+
+.menu_box {
+    padding: 0.7em 0 0 0;
+}
+
+.menu_box ul {
+    text-align: left;
+}
+
+.menu_box li {
+    list-style-type: none;
+    text-align: left;
+    margin-left: 0.1em;
+}
+
+.menu_box ul ul {
+    margin: 0;
+    padding-left: 0;
+}
+
+.menu_box li li {
+    margin-left: 1em;
+}
+
+.menu_box .active{
+    color: #cf4913;
+}
+
+.menutitle {
+    margin: 0.6em 0 1.2em 0;
+    padding:0;
+    color: #ffffff;
+    background: url(img/block_title_mid.png) repeat-y right #0057ae;
+
+}
+.menutitle div {
+    margin: 0;
+    padding:0;
+    background: url(img/block_title_top.png) no-repeat top right;
+}
+.menutitle div h2 {
+    margin: 0;
+    padding: 0.2em 0 0.3em 1.3em;
+    line-height:1.2em;
+    font-size: 120%;
+    font-weight: normal;
+    color: #ffffff;
+    background: url(img/block_title_bottom.png) no-repeat bottom right;
+}
+
+.clearer {
+    clear: both;
+    height: 1px;
+}
+
+
+/* ********************************************************************************************* */
+
 input, textarea, select {
   color: #888888;
        border: 1px solid;
@@ -86,13 +394,6 @@
        padding: 2px;
 }
 
-#head #site-name {
-       padding-left: 60px;
-       font-size: 1.7em;
-       font-weight:bold;
-       font-weight:bold;
-       float:left;
-}
 
 .site-slogan {
   font-size: 150%;
@@ -101,14 +402,7 @@
   padding-right: 25px;
 }
 
-img#headerright {
-float:right;
-margin:0;
-margin-right:20px;
-padding:0;
-}
-
-
+/*
 .menutitle {
     text-align: left;
     margin: 0.6em 0 0 0;
@@ -134,6 +428,8 @@
     background: url(img/block_title_bottom.png) no-repeat bottom right;
 }
 
+*/
+
 .links ul {
 	list-style-type: none;
 	color: #0057AE;
@@ -152,3 +448,35 @@
 	margin: 0;
 	width: 0;
 }*/
+
+/*
+** Footer
+*/
+#footer {
+    width: 100%;
+    background: #eeeeee ;
+}
+
+#footer_text {
+    margin: 0 auto;
+    padding: 1em 0 1em 3.5em;
+    width: 51.5em;
+    text-align: left;
+    color: #000000 ;
+    background: #eeeeee ;
+}
+
+#footer a:link, #footer a:visited {
+    linkcolor: #4d88c3 ;
+}
+
+#quicklinks {
+font-size: 1em;
+padding: 1em;
+text-align: center;
+margin-top: 0.5em;
+margin-left: 0.2em;
+margin-bottom: 0.5em;
+margin-right: 0.2em;
+}
+
[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ic